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: (1) Adult patients (18 years old and above) of both sexes. (2) For the first treatment of glioma cases, this study initially recruited 10 untreated patients with clinically suspected high-grade primary glioblastomas for study and analysis, and the patients agreed to undergo surgical treatment or tissue biopsy (3) Able to provide informed consent (if I have the ability to consent, I should sign the informed consent; Without capacity for informed consent, signed by the participant, family member or legal representative) and in accordance with the guidelines of the Clinical Research Ethics Committee. (4) An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) performance score between 0-2 and at least one lesion with a maximum diameter greater than 1 cm (according to RECIST, version 1.1) in the brain. (5) Blood routine: white blood cell count (WBC) 4-10 ×109/L; Platelet (PLT) 100-300 ×109/L; Hemoglobin (HB) was 120-160 g/L. (6) Renal function: serum creatinine less than or equal to the upper limit of the normal range. (7) Liver function: bilirubin, AST(SGOT)/ALT(SGPT) were less than or equal to the upper limit of the normal range. (8) Electrocardiogram: no significant abnormality. (9) Patients of childbearing age can cooperate with contraception.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: (1) PET/CT scan was contraindicated in the alternative study participants. Including, but not limited to, uncontrolled elevated blood glucose; Pregnant, lactating or lactating women; Unable to receive repeated intravenous injections; Persons with possible allergy to the drug or its components (including a history of severe allergy or anaphylaxis, particularly to the tested drug); Claustrophobia. (2) In the past year, in addition to the radiation exposure expected from participation in this clinical study, participation in other research protocols or clinical care resulted in radiation exposure exceeding an effective dose of 50 mSv. (3) Candidate study participants had the following clinical conditions that were difficult to control, including but not limited to systemic diseases including coronary artery disease, heart failure, unstable angina or arrhythmia, uremia, liver failure, sudden stroke, acute myocardial infarction, or unstable diabetes. Previous head injury, intracranial surgery; Hypoxia, sepsis or severe infectious diseases; A history of mental disorders, epilepsy and major depression; Human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) positive test history. (4) Participants in the alternative study had significant abnormalities in laboratory tests that were considered clinically significant or unstable. (5) Drug abuse or alcohol abuse for at least 3 months; (6) The alternative study participant had any clinical condition that the study chair considered to be potentially harmful due to the preparation. (7) May be allergic to components of 18F-AG881 injection.
